Wine Details
Dark in the glass, the nose flashes blue fruit, toasty oak, and vanilla bean before quickly morphing into a cherry pie top note with blackberry compote bass notes. Despite its youth, there's gobs of liquid silk pleasure on the palate, where baby fat-swaddled dark fruit caresses your palate. You could easily be forgiven for indulging in this one now but, of course, the best is yet to come.

Acquired from the flagship "Reserve Red" program from the same winery that brought us shiner Lots 571 & 572. This program is a blend made from what they consider the best Reserve lots from their Mount Veeder estate vineyard, and is anchored by any of the Bordelaise varieties grown on the estate. Sold at triple digit retail under the winery label, this is a highly collectible red wine with utmost provenance and no expense spared winemaking. Made from primarily Merlot and Cabernet (with smidgens of Malbec, Petit Verdot and Cab Franc feathered in), this is a densely packed and monumentally structured Meritage.
